
Savannah Guthrie returned to the Today show on April 6. She was issued a ‘secret code’ if she needed off air due to any development in her mother Nancy’s kidnapping.
The NBC has a contingency plan for Savannah, according to a report by the Daily Mail. If a major development breaks live about Nancy’s abduction while Savannah is on air, a producer would tell her she’s “needed off set.”
Savannah was informed of this secret code. The close confidant tells the publisher, “We would pull her immediately, mid-segment if we had to.” She knows that when one of the producers tells her she’s “needed off set,” there is news about her mom.
The source says Savannah trusts the network to tell the story respectfully and has accepted that NBC will not hold any developments on Nancy’s case out of sensitivity for her. The Today host understands that she has a public invested in Nancy’s story, and knows they wouldn’t wait for her to find out before reporting it.
